Subject: Cut-over summary — dark-mode support, Lanternfall admin dashboard

Hi Priya,

The dark-mode cut-over for the Lanternfall admin dashboard completed last night without rollback. We migrated theme tokens to the new palette service, verified contrast ratios against our internal accessibility baseline, and confirmed that no session or audit-log behavior changed. All theme preferences are stored per-user and never leave the Veldmark region cluster. For your review, the service now runs with the following configuration values.

config for tagaf-bawif:
[norok]
host = norok.ordinworks.local
user = norok_svc
database = norok_prod

Following a three-month assessment, Marlowe Trading will move fulfilment from Castellan Freight to Orvik Logistics effective next quarter. Projected savings are roughly 9% on outbound costs, offset partly by one-off onboarding fees. Sales leads should note that delivery windows for the Harrowgate and Pellbrook regions may widen by one day during transition. Margin assumptions in current quotes remain valid, but please flag any contracts with strict delivery clauses. Further strategic context follows below.

board note of hawef-yajog: The finance team signed off on a budget of $379.0 million for Project Eliox.

**Session handling in Proselint-Q, our documentation linter**

Proselint-Q keeps a short-lived session per lint run so incremental checks reuse parsed page trees. Sessions expire after fifteen minutes of inactivity; a stale session simply triggers a full re-parse, never an error. Support only needs to intervene if sessions pile up past the cap. To inspect active sessions via the admin endpoint, use the token below.

login token, yajeg-fawif: eyJhbGciOiJIUzI1NiIsInR5cCI6IkpXVCJ9.eyJzdWIiOiIEdPQYnZXaZIn0.HSRTnYZBx0Qc

## Deployment

Textgate's encoding sniffer runs as a sidecar next to the upload service. Deploy both together; the sniffer inspects the first 64 KB of each uploaded text file and tags it before storage. Mismatched tags block ingestion, so keep the confidence threshold sane. The sidecar reads its runtime settings from the values below.

deployment values, yafop-fahap:
[lamwyn]
team = silath
access_code = ac_166fb2
host = lamwyn.orvexgrid.example
port = 9300
owner = pelael.praius
peer = istiel.zarqeldyn.corp